▎ 摘  要

NOVELTY - Producing transparent conductive articles with multilayer graphene film, comprises: providing an optical material, where the optical material is one of glass and polyimide; exfoliating graphite flakes in a solution comprising water and ethanol via sonication to obtain liquid exfoliated graphene; spray depositing the liquid-exfoliated graphene on the optical material for 5-20 minutes at 0.6 ml/minute to obtain a multilayer graphene film-deposited optical material; and plasma treating the multilayer graphene film-deposited optical material with nitrogen gas and oxygen gas to obtain the article. USE - The process is useful for producing transparent conductive articles. ADVANTAGE - The process provides transparent conductive articles that: transmit electromagnetic radiation in the visible light bands; and have comparable optical transmittance and sheet resistivity to the positive control, indium tin oxide.
